What is enterprise object storage?
Enterprise object storage is a scalable storage architecture designed to manage large volumes of unstructured data with high durability and predictable performance. Unlike traditional block or file storage, enterprise object storage uses metadata and a flat namespace, making it ideal for AI, analytics, backup, archiving, and cloud-native workloads.
